What Is the “Road to WrestleMania” Supershow That’s Coming To Lubbock?
The event scheduled for Lubbock is officially titled “The Road to WrestleMania Supershow.” At this stage, it appears to be a classic WWE house show, meaning it won’t be televised — but don’t let that fool you. House shows are often where fans get the most authentic, high-energy wrestling experience, with bigger matches, more crowd interaction, and fewer restrictions than televised events.
So far, WWE has not announced which Superstars will be appearing, but that’s typical at this point in the rollout. With WrestleMania season approaching, fans can reasonably expect a strong lineup, likely featuring major names in active storylines. Superstar announcements are expected before next week.
